Kicksite

<p>Kicksite is a dedicated management platform built specifically for martial arts schools and fitness studios. You can move away from manual spreadsheets and paper files by centralizing your student data, belt rankings, and attendance records in one secure digital hub. The system automates the most time-consuming parts of running a dojo, such as tracking who is eligible for their next promotion and sending automated reminders to students who haven't checked in recently.</p> <p>You can also handle your entire financial workflow within the platform, from recurring tuition billing to point-of-sale purchases for gear and uniforms. By providing a student portal and a dedicated mobile app, you give your members a professional way to track their own progress and communicate with your instructors. It is designed to scale with your school, whether you are just starting out with a few students or managing multiple locations with hundreds of members.</p>

SubHub

<p>SubHub is a comprehensive platform designed to help you build and manage a profitable membership website without needing a developer. You can easily publish articles, videos, and podcasts while locking them behind a secure paywall. The platform handles everything from website hosting and design templates to automated recurring billing and member management, allowing you to focus entirely on creating high-quality content for your audience.</p> <p>Whether you are an individual creator, a small business, or a large organization, you can scale your community using built-in social features like member directories and forums. The software solves the complexity of stitching together multiple plugins by providing a unified dashboard where you can track your revenue, manage member permissions, and optimize your marketing efforts through integrated SEO and email tools.</p>
